The AAA approved 2 Diamond, Budget Host Inn Long Prairie, also rated 4 Lanterns by Budget Host Quality, is located in Long Prairie, MN where heritage, history, unique attractions, museums, natural beauty, and outdoor activities are waiting to be discovered. Downtown is within walking distance where you can stroll along Central Avenue with its many historic buildings. Shop handcrafted Amish quilts, furniture, and baskets from a nearby Amish community. Tour a maple syrup farm where you can watch the collecting and making of maple syrup. Just a short drive will take you to the Todd County Museum, Christie House Museum, Minnesota Fishing Museum, and Runestone Museum offer a glimpse into the past. Tour the homes of Minnesota natives, Sinclair Lewis and Charles Lindberg. Educational experiences as well as fun and enjoyment can be found at the Pine Grove Park Zoo observing all of the animals. Within our area you can enjoy a tour of Carlos Creek Winery, see purebred Arabian horses, the apple orchard, the vineyards, the underground wine cave, and visit the tasting rooms. Area lakes surrounding Long Prairie offer great fishing for walleye, bass and northern pike. Ski and snowmobile enthusiasts appreciate the Andes Tower Hills trails as well as downhill and cross-country ski area. Historic homes, memorials, and museums include the Christie House Museum, the Todd County Museum, Veterans Memorial, Runestone Museum, and homes of Charles Lindberg and Sinclair Lewis. Fans ready to immerse themselves in the total speedway experience will find it at the Viking Speedway. The Amish culture of the area brings handcrafted Amish quilts, Amish furniture, baskets, and other crafts.
